**Core Concept**
Lymph node metastasis is a critical process in cancer progression, where malignant cells spread from the primary tumor site to regional lymph nodes through lymphatic vessels. This process involves the invasion of cancer cells into the lymphatic system, their survival, and proliferation within the lymph nodes.
